A brand that may not be the most well-known in the sneaker world, but is a firm favorite among those looking for a more environmentally friendly everyday classic. Veja is a French footwear brand best known for their extra white, simple tennis sneakers with their signature "V" logo commonly featured on the side panels. Even so, Veja has recently ventured into new territories with the Venturi model, which is slightly chunkier but still incorporates environmentally friendly and sustainable materials. Each sneaker is made from a variety of eco-friendly materials, including a trek ready sole made of wild rubber from the Amazonian forest. And the uppers are made of water-repellent suede with leather panels, laced-up in 100% organic cotton laces.
